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
676244645 6634 2949111 70491
6174624133 40490
6174624133 40490
6894260041 328 68834 74 9086
All about undefined
Interested in learning more?
6174624133 40490
6894260041 328 68834 74 9086
See more
29 84656984 00749
784057331 97 12157975308
See more
96 5786 4977
47530 1432 98760746426
See more